Nigel Hayes may be buying donuts for Wisconsin's entire student section
On the eve of basketball season tickets going on sale for Wisconsin students, senior forward Nigel Hayes issued a friendly challenge to his peers.
Fastest sell out?
7 min 5 sec. (2014)
If we go sub 5 mins, @BronsonK_24 & I buy donuts for each student with tix! https://t.co/JOQJHA9JnL
— Nigel Hayes (@NIGEL_HAYES) September 15, 2016
Not only did Wisconsin students eclipse Hayes’ goal, they annihilated it. The 2,100 student season tickets went on sale at 7 a.m. on Thursday morning and sold out in just three minutes, the university announced on Thursday.
It’s no surprise Wisconsin students set a record under the circumstances. First of all, college students will do anything when free food is at stake. Secondly, the Badgers have legitimate hope of reaching a third Final Four in four years since they have every key player back from a team that reached the Sweet 16 last year.
Underestimating his fellow Wisconsin students may cost Hayes a sizeable chunk of cash. Even if he can find donuts in bulk in Madison at 50 cents apiece, that would still mean 2,100 of them would cost $1,050.
So will Hayes follow through? Judging from his Twitter account, the answer is yes.
